How does the ornithopter work?

An ornithopter is a device that flies by flapping wings. Airplanes and helicopters use rotating propellers. Instead of rotation, the ornithopter imitates the reciprocating motion of a bird’s wing. The idea of the ornithopter goes back to ancient times. But the first flight of a manned ornithopter took place in 1942.

Why are animatronic wings so hard to make?

Animatronic wings present a lot of problems for costumers- weight, power requirements, movement, and durability all have to be taken into account. They are just flat out hard to make. This small mechanism was created for an Asuna Sword cosplay to allow four wings to lift up and fold back- using only a single servo with as little as 4.8V power.
